Fund profile

As filed in the prospectus · 2025 Q3

The funds investment objective is long-term capital appreciation.

Strategy · summarised

The fund invests at least 80% of its assets in equity securities of companies with significant exposure to developing countries, selecting stocks that the investment adviser judges to represent attractively valued, long-term opportunities. At least 30% of assets must be in equities of issuers domiciled in qualified developing countries, a curated list maintained by the adviser that includes over 60 nations ranging from Argentina and Brazil to Vietnam and Zambia. The fund is nondiversified, meaning it may invest a greater portion of its assets in fewer issuers than would otherwise be the case. Because security selection depends on the adviser's judgment of value and opportunity, fund performance will diverge from any benchmark.
